3 3/16/1 Summry: Reduced Spcing Smll Scle Nrrowing plnt spcing y inches compred to the growers stndrd: Significntly provided 44 to 66% control of cteril ul decy t hrvest. Incresed mrketle yield y 1 to %. The economic return incresed 1.1 to 5.5 times representing $45 to $58 more income per 1 feet of ed. 7 3/16/1 Summry Nitrogen: chieving 754 to 951 cwt per cre with zero dded nitrogen confirms preliminry soil tests showing potentilly minerizle nitrogen (PMN) ws VERY HIGH nd definitely dequte. 9 ls per cre gve significntly x more jumo weight nd significntly lower oiler nd smll weight 9 ls N per cre is lower thn stndrd grower prctices, which is 1 to 14 ls per cre Summry Seeding Density: There ws numericl trend towrds the highest plnting density hving the lowest incidence of cteril ul decy No significnt differences in mrketle yield Lowest seeding density yielded x nd 6.7x higher jumo weight thn 7.8 nd 1 seeds per foot, respectively. If you give onions the spce, they will tke it nd get ig (N ws not limiting fctor t this site) Summry Seeding Density: Higher seeding densities (7.8 & 1) hd significntly more mediums, smlls nd oilers thn 5.3 seeds per foot Jumos sell for higher price nd sometimes it is hd to sell lrge proportion of smlls In oth vrieties, slight increse in yield ws only oserved with the 9 l rte of N in the highest plnting density.
